M6CEB Demonstrates QRM Generated by Plasma TVs
Matthew Bamber, M6CEB, in England has posted a pair of YouTube videos that demonstrate the effects of Plasma TVs and Power Line Network Adapters. I wrote about my experiences with this same problem in an earlier post on this blog. This is an excellent demonstration of the terrible QRM created across the HF spectrum by these devices.
